What is The Institute For Global And Domest Development?
The Institute for Global and Domestic Development, situated in Hammond, Louisiana, supports and enhances the educational, research, and public service objectives of Southeastern Louisiana University. Beyond this, it offers non-credit programs that foster economic development and cultural exchange between the university and a Latin American business community. Students from Colombia, Panama, and El Salvador engage in various on-campus and off-campus activities as part of this initiative. The institute's mission is to expand the university's reach and promote international cooperation.
Is The Institute For Global And Domest Development legitimate?
The Institute For Global And Domest Development is a legitimate nonprofit organization registered as a 501(c)(3) entity. The Institute For Global And Domest Development submitted a form 990EZ, which is a tax form used by tax-exempt organizations in the U.S., indicating its operational transparency and adherence to regulatory requirements. Donations to this organization are tax deductible.

What is the revenue of The Institute For Global And Domest Development?
The Institute For Global And Domest Development's revenue in 2024 was $42,372.

Financials
This financial information is from Propublica.
Other financial information:
This information is from the most recently submitted tax form from this organization, which was in 2024.
- Investment Income: $2
- Program Service Revenue: $42,370
- Gross Receipts: $42,372
Assets and Liabilities:
- Total Assets: $299,178
- Total Liabilities: $0
- Net Assets: $299,178
